Escalation in Laser-Based Aesthetic Services
The North American laser ablation market, encompassing the United States and Canada, has seen a marked escalation in aesthetic services driven by rising consumer awareness, technological adoption, and the influence of social media on beauty standards. Urban centers have become hubs for advanced dermatology and medspa services offering laser hair removal, fractional skin resurfacing, tattoo removal, and treatment of vascular and pigmented lesions. Patients increasingly prefer minimally invasive procedures that provide rapid recovery and predictable outcomes compared to surgical alternatives. The integration of laser services into multi-specialty wellness centers has expanded accessibility, allowing more individuals to pursue aesthetic care in a clinically supervised environment.
Demographic and lifestyle trends in North America support growth in laser-based treatments. A highly diverse population with varying skin types requires adaptable technologies capable of precise energy control for safe outcomes. Millennials and Gen Z consumers, in particular, are driving demand for innovative treatments targeting anti-aging, acne scarring, and skin texture improvements. Clinics emphasize customized treatment plans, combining laser therapies with skincare regimens to optimize results for different skin conditions.
The regulatory landscape in North America, with stringent FDA approvals and state-level licensing, ensures high safety standards and builds patient confidence. Advanced training programs for practitioners, coupled with consumer awareness campaigns on procedural efficacy and safety, further contribute to the market’s expansion. These factors collectively drive the sustained growth of laser-based aesthetic services across North America, positioning them as an essential component of the region’s wellness and cosmetic healthcare ecosystem.
Emerging Technologies in Fiber-Optic Delivery Systems
Fiber-optic delivery systems are emerging as a key innovation in the North American laser ablation market, providing improved precision, safety, and clinical versatility. Clinics in metropolitan areas such as Los Angeles, New York, Toronto, and Chicago are increasingly adopting these systems for procedures like fractional skin resurfacing, scar revision, pigmentation correction, and hair removal. The technology allows laser energy to be delivered with pinpoint accuracy to targeted tissues, minimizing collateral damage and ensuring consistent outcomes. This is especially important in North America, where patient expectations for predictable, high-quality results are high.
Beyond aesthetic applications, fiber-optic systems are being integrated into dermatologic and minor surgical procedures. Real-time feedback, adjustable energy settings, and sophisticated calibration tools improve procedural efficiency and safety. Multifunctional devices appeal to clinics seeking to offer both cosmetic and therapeutic procedures from a single platform, optimizing equipment utilization and operational efficiency.
Innovation trends focus on modular, portable, and user-friendly designs that accommodate different clinic sizes and practice models. Advanced software controls enable practitioners to tailor treatments to individual skin types, conditions, and cosmetic goals. In addition, the widespread availability of continuing education programs ensures that clinicians are proficient in using these systems. By combining precision, customization, and operational efficiency, fiber-optic delivery technologies are driving growth and supporting the expansion of both aesthetic and medical laser procedures in the North American market.
